Job description
Expected compensation: 34.00 USD Per Hour

HireArt is helping an on-demand, autonomous ride-hailing company hire an engineering-focused Vehicle Technician to support the readiness of their fully autonomous robotaxi VH6 vehicles.

In this role, you will perform maintenance, repairs, fleet reworks and contribute towards the operations of our workshop. This will include scheduled/preventative maintenance and services, diagnostics, repair coordination, and general upkeep of vehicles.

We're looking for someone with extensive knowledge of the maintenance and repair of vehicles. The ideal candidate will have at least 5 years of prior technician experience and in-depth experience in electrical and ADAS systems.

As An Autonomous Vehicle Technician, You'll
• Perform high-quality repairs and inspections efficiently and accurately according to work instructions and document findings/results in a specialized service platform.
• Conduct multi-point inspections and system checks, making appropriate recommendations to ensure the safety and reliability of fleet vehicles.
• Inspect and test all work performed as a Quality Control (QC) measure as soon as jobs are completed.
• Be willing/able to travel locally from time to time to configure, set up, maintain, diagnose, and sign off on vehicles for safe on-road usage.
• Build an excellent service experience for internal teams and business partners.
• Assist with parts/tools inventory, location, and organization, ensuring that technician tools and shop facilities are in excellent working condition.
• Operate all equipment in the service center in a safe and productive manner, following safety standards for the use of personal protective equipment (e.g., safety glasses, gloves, hearing protection) while working on the production floor.
• Understand and follow federal, state, and local regulations that affect service center operations, such as hazardous waste disposal, OSHA guidelines, etc.

Requirements
• 5+ years of automotive technician experience
• Extensive knowledge of methods, techniques, parts, tools, and materials used in the maintenance and repair of vehicles/automotive systems
• Advanced electrical, ADAS, CAN and data collection experience
• Clean/excellent driving record
• Ability to multi-task and manage multiple projects and deliverables
• Reliable self-starter with a "roll up the sleeves" work ethic
• An outstanding communicator with excellent written and verbal skills
• Must be honest and responsible with a team player spirit

Preferred Qualifications
• Technical trade school certificate or Associate Degree in Automotive Repair
• ASE certification and/or manufacturer certification
• R&D experience (e.g., experience in an automotive-focused engineering or research lab such as Dyno, Battery, etc.)
• Ability to operate comfortably within and troubleshoot Linux-based systems
• Diagnostic troubleshooting experience w/ OEM systems, including high-level experience working with:
• HV systems and hybrid drivetrains
• CAN/LIN
• HVAC, cooling, chassis and suspension
• Knowledgeable regarding optimization of fleet maintenance and OEM maintenance items
• Diagnostic experience with embedded modules, self-driving systems and sensor stacks
• Experience with wiring diagrams and soldering
• Experience and ability to tow a car hauler and other large trailers to transport fleet vehicles
• Ability to travel locally and nationally (on occasion)

Benefits
• Pre-tax commuter benefits
• Employer (HireArt) Subsidized healthcare benefits
• Flexible Spending Account for healthcare-related costs
• HireArt covers all costs for short and long term disability and life insurance
• 401k package

Commitment: This is a full-time, 6-month ongoing contract position staffed via HireArt. It will be onsite and available to candidates who are local to the East Liberty, OH area.
